OCTOCRYLENE, OCTISALATE, AVOBENZONE, and HOMOSALATE
OCTOCRYLENE, OCTISALATE, AVOBENZONE, and HOMOSALATE is listed in the FDA National Drug Code directory with 2 NDC codes, marketed under brand names including 365 WHOLE FOODS MARKET SUNSCREEN CLEAR COCONUT VANILLA SPF 50, 365 WHOLE FOODS MARKET KIDS CLEAR SUNSCREEN SPF 50. Available dosage form: aerosol, spray.

Indications and Usage
Uses helps prevent sunburn if used as directed with other sun protection measures (see Directions ), decreases the risk of skin cancer and early skin aging caused by the sun

Warnings
Warnings For external use only. Flammable Do not use near heat, sparks, flames or while smoking. Contents under pressure. Do not puncture or incinerate container. Do not store at temperatures above 120°F (49°C). Do not use on damaged or broken skin. When using this product keep out of eyes. Rinse with water to remove. Stop use and contact a doctor if rash occurs. Keep out of reach of children. If swallowed, get medical help or contact a Poison Control Center (1-800-222-1222) right away.
